Market Definition & Overview
The Quantum Cloud Platform Market encompasses the provision of quantum computing resources, including quantum processors (QPUs), quantum software development kits (SDKs), and integrated development environments, delivered as a service over the internet. This market facilitates remote access to quantum hardware and software tools, enabling researchers, developers, and enterprises to explore, develop, and deploy quantum algorithms without the need for significant capital investment in proprietary quantum infrastructure. It supports various quantum modalities and programming paradigms, driving innovation in fields such as drug discovery, financial modeling, and materials science through a pay-per-use or subscription-based model, abstracting complex underlying quantum hardware for broader accessibility.

IBM Unveils 'Kookaburra' Quantum Processor on Cloud, Boosting Performance
IBM has made its next-generation 'Kookaburra' quantum processor available through its Quantum Cloud Platform, featuring enhanced qubit coherence and improved gate fidelity, designed to accelerate the development of advanced quantum applications.
Google Cloud Partners with Quantinuum for Enhanced Quantum Solutions
Google Cloud has announced a strategic partnership with Quantinuum to integrate their advanced H-series quantum hardware into Google's Quantum Computing Service, providing developers with access to a broader range of high-fidelity quantum architectures.
Amazon Braket Expands Global Reach with New APAC Region and Rigetti Access
Amazon's Quantum Cloud service, Braket, has expanded its availability to a new Asia-Pacific region, simultaneously announcing the integration of Rigetti Computing's latest superconducting quantum processors, offering developers greater geographical and hardware diversity.
Microsoft Acquires Quantum Software Specialist QubitForge for Azure Quantum
Microsoft has acquired QubitForge, a startup known for its cloud-native quantum algorithm compilation and optimization tools, aiming to bolster the software stack and developer experience on its Azure Quantum platform.
